What companies run services between Delhi, India and Badal, Punjab, India?

Helitrans flies from Indira Gandhi International Airport (DEL) to Bathinda Airport (BUP) twice a week. Alternatively, Indian Railways operates a train from Delhi to Giddarbaha once daily. Tickets cost ₹220–1,800 and the journey takes 5h 35m.
